Abstract

PLANTA DESALINIZADORA Y POTABILIZADORA APROVECHANDO ENERGIA CALORIFICA DE FUENTES GEOTERMICAS Y VOLCANIVAS, CON AUTOABASTECIMIENTO DE ENERGIA ELECTRICA PARA LAS BOMBAS. EL AGUA DEL MAR SE EXTRAE POR UN GRUPO DE BOMBAS (A) Y SE ENVIA AL HERVIDOR (C), A TRAVES DEL CONTESTADOR (B) AL QUE REFRIGERA. EL HERVIDOR (C) UTILIZA CALOR DE UNA FUENTE GEOTERMICA (D) INSTALADA EN LA ZONA, QUE PRODUCE UNA EBULLICION DEL AGUA. EL VAPOR OBTENIDO SE DIRIGE A UN GENERADOR (E) QUE AUTOABASTECE LAS BOMBAS DE CIRCULACION (A). A LA SALIDA DEL GENERADOR EL VAPOR SE HACE CIRCULAR POR EL CONDENSADOR (B) DONDE ES REFRIGERADO Y CAMBIA DE ESTADO DEBIDO AL AGUA DE REFRIGERACION QUE PROVIENE DEL MAR. LA SAL COMUN OBTENIDA EN LA EBULLICION SE PUEDE APROVECHAR CON FINES COMERCIALES.
